Although we are a Business Immigration Firm, we take considerable pride in assisting with the reunification of families in Canada. We commonly assist Canadian citizens and permanent residents who wish to sponsor loved ones residing abroad.
 
   
  Our most common family based application is that of
spousal sponsorship.

We have enjoyed rewarding experiences assisting Canadians and permanent residents with obtaining permanent resident status for their spouses living locally and abroad. We routinely file sponsorship applications through both the Family Class and In-Canada Spouse or Common-Law Partner Class programs.

In addition to our family streams, we have helped many temporary foreign workers in Alberta transition from foreign worker status to that of permanent residence through the Alberta Immigrant Nominee Program (AINP). Never have times been better for local foreign workers to become permanent residents of Canada. With new federal programs such as the Canada Experience Class and the recent Ministerial Instructions regarding the Federal Skilled Worker Program, foreign workers are able to obtain permanent resident status in a fraction of the time it would take skilled workers who apply abroad before coming to Canada.
